The Lanternwood reindex job failed at 02:10 because the Quillhaven vault resealed after the scheduled rotation, so the indexer could not fetch the cluster credentials. Please review the retry logic in reindex_runner before we merge: it currently treats a sealed vault as a transient timeout and hammers the endpoint. Marla from platform confirmed the unseal ceremony completed, but the recovery path still needs validation. For the review, the recovery passphrase to unseal the staging vault is below.

vault phrase of yaguf-hahaf = druath-holix

They want additional funding for the Tollbridge plant upgrade — tooling, two hires, and a contingency line. I pushed back on the contingency; revised figures due Friday. Finance team has the model in the shared planning folder. Approve only if payback stays under three years. Caution: Marwick historically overstates utilisation by roughly ten percent, so stress-test their volume assumptions. Decision needed before the board pack closes. The confidential note on business plans follows directly below.

board note of yaweg-tagug: Only 61 of the 430 pilot accounts renewed Lamael, so a churn review is set for March 10. Olidorek Group is in early talks to buy Sorirek Logistics for about $398.9 million.

Leadership Review Briefing — Project Sablewood Delay

For sales leads: Sablewood, the internal quoting tool, slips eight weeks. Root cause: integration rework with the Fennick billing system. Interim workaround: continue manual quote approval via regional coordinators. No customer-facing impact expected. Revised pilot date lands mid-Q3, with the Harlow branch first. Headcount on the project is unchanged; scope trimmed instead. Leadership's decision on next steps depends on the direction outlined below.

management briefing: Only 3 of the 140 pilot accounts renewed Druwyn, so a churn review is set for April 15.

Subject: Replica lag alarm cut-over — done

Hey Mira,

We finished the cut-over of the read-replica lag alarm to the new Fenwick pipeline last night. Old threshold was way too twitchy, so we moved to a rolling five-minute window with a sane grace period. Nothing paged since. Before you approve the PR, double-check the settings we landed on, pasted here.

config for yahof-tajop:
zorath:
  pin: 7493
  metrics_host: metrics.zorath.tolvaqsys.internal
  tenant: praiel
  seal: seal_fd9cd4f1